The models AR120-S, AR1200, AR1200-S, AR150, AR150-S, AR160, AR200, AR200-S, AR2200, AR2200-S, AR3200, AR510, NetEngine16EX, SMC2.0, SRG1300, SRG2300, and SRG3300, all with different software versions, are susceptible to an out-of-bounds read vulnerability. This vulnerability arises from inadequate validation of user input, enabling an authenticated, remote attacker to exploit it by sending a specially crafted message to the targeted device. If successfully exploited, this vulnerability could lead to an out-of-bounds read, resulting in a system crash.
